About this laboratory
The Rehabilitation & Mobility Laboratory at UR-CEBE provides dedicated spaces for students and researchers to engage with assistive device fabrication, prosthetics and orthotics design, and telerehabilitation technologies.
Equipped with specialist tools for draping, lamination, and remote therapy delivery, the lab supports competency-based learning aligned with clinical practice standards. It serves as a bridge between engineering innovation and direct patient-centred rehabilitation care.
- Draping and fabric preparation workstations
- Lamination and material finishing equipment
- Telerehabilitation setup for remote therapy
- Patient simulation and fitting areas
- Prosthetics and orthotics fabrication tools
- Gait analysis and mobility assessment systems
Draping & Lamination Laboratory
Enables hands-on training and experimentation with fabric preparation, lamination techniques, and material finishing processes essential for prosthetic and orthotic fabrication.
Telerehabilitation Setup
Enables remote delivery of therapeutic services, patient monitoring, and rehabilitation training using digital technologies — extending care beyond the clinic.
